/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.owl-theme .owl-nav{text-align:center;-webkit-tap-highlight-color:transparent;}.owl-theme .owl-nav [class*='owl-']{color:transparent;font-size:14px;margin:0;padding:0;background:transparent;display:inline-block;cursor:pointer;border-radius:3px;position:absolute;top:0;width:10%;height:90%;z-index:3;}@media screen and (min-width:1440px){.owl-theme .owl-nav [class*='owl-']{width:20%;}}.owl-theme .owl-nav [class*='owl-']:hover{background:transparent;color:transparent;text-decoration:none;}.owl-theme .owl-nav [class*='owl-'].owl-prev{cursor:url(/themes/shs2017/images/arrow-left.png),pointer;left:0;}.owl-theme .owl-nav [class*='owl-'].owl-next{cursor:url(/themes/shs2017/images/arrow-right.png),pointer;right:0;}.owl-theme .owl-nav .disabled{opacity:0.5;cursor:default;}.owl-theme .owl-nav.disabled + .owl-dots{margin-top:10px;}.owl-theme .owl-dots{text-align:center;-webkit-tap-highlight-color:transparent;}.owl-theme .owl-dots .owl-dot{display:inline-block;zoom:1;*display:inline;}.owl-theme .owl-dots .owl-dot span{width:12px;height:12px;margin:5px 7px;background:#244282;display:block;-webkit-backface-visibility:visible;transition:opacity 200ms ease;border-radius:30px;}.owl-theme .owl-dots .owl-dot.active span,.owl-theme .owl-dots .owl-dot:hover span{background:#ffc030;}.hero-slider:not(.owl-loaded){background:#ffc030;height:calc(100vh - 50px);}.hero-slider:not(.owl-loaded) > *{opacity:0;visibility:hidden;}.hero-slider.owl-loaded{display:block;}.owl-program-liturgic{display:none;}.owl-program-liturgic.owl-loaded{display:block;}.owl-carousel{position:relative;}.owl-carousel.hero-slider{z-index:auto;}.owl-carousel.hero-slider .owl-dots{z-index:10;}.owl-carousel .item{cursor:url("data:image/vnd.microsoft.icon;base64,AAACAAEAICACAAcABQAwAQAAFgAAACgAAAAgAAAAQAAAAAEAAQAAAAAAAAEAAAAAAAAAAAAAAgAAAAAAAAAAAAAA////AA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AD8AAAA/AAAAfwAAAP+AAAH/gAAB/8AAAH/AAAB/wAAA/0AAANsA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AAA//////////////////////////////////////////////////////////////////////////////////////gH///4B///8Af//+AD///AA///wAH//+AB///wAf//4AH//+AD///yT/////////////////////////////8="),all-scroll;cursor:-moz-grabbing;cursor:-o-grabbing;cursor:-ms-grabbing;cursor:grabbing;}@media screen and (min-width:1025px){.owl-dots{bottom:15%;left:50%;position:absolute;transform:translateX(-50%);}.owl-item .hero-text{opacity:0;visibility:hidden;transition:all 0.3s ease-in .3s;}.owl-item.active .hero-text{opacity:1;visibility:visible;}}
